Anthurium papillilaminum x luxurians – A Rare Hybrid with Stunning Foliage
Anthurium papillilaminum x luxurians is a remarkable hybrid that combines the velvety, elongated leaves of A. papillilaminum with the thick, blistered texture of A. luxurians. This rare and highly sought-after plant showcases deep green, heart-shaped leaves with a unique quilted surface, making it a prized addition to any Anthurium collection.

Key Information About Anthurium papillilaminum x luxurians
- Native Habitat: A hybrid of tropical Anthuriums known for their preference for warm, humid environments.
- Growth Habit: Develops an upright, compact form with long, structured petioles.
- Size and Spread: Can grow up to 40-60 cm in height under ideal conditions.
- Toxicity: Contains calcium oxalate crystals and is toxic if ingested by pets or humans.
How to Care for Anthurium papillilaminum x luxurians
- Lighting Needs: Prefers bright, indirect light. Avoid direct sunlight, which can scorch the leaves.
- Watering Schedule: Keep the soil consistently moist but not soggy. Allow the top 2-3 cm of soil to dry before watering again.
- Humidity Preferences: Requires high humidity (above 65-85%). Using a humidifier or growing in a terrarium will support healthy growth.
- Temperature Range: Grows best between 18-27°C. Protect from sudden temperature changes.
- Soil Composition: Needs a well-draining mix with orchid bark, perlite, and sphagnum moss to promote aeration.
- Repotting and Pot Selection: Prefers a deep pot for root development. Repot every 2 years as needed.
- Fertilization: Apply a diluted, balanced fertilizer every 4-6 weeks during the growing season.
- Propagation: Can be propagated via division or by growing from seed under sterile conditions.
- Pruning and Maintenance: Trim older leaves to encourage fresh growth and maintain plant health.
Common Issues and How to Fix Them
- Leaf Curling: Often due to low humidity—maintain proper moisture levels and increase humidity.
- Yellowing Leaves: Usually a sign of overwatering. Ensure proper drainage and reduce watering frequency.
- Pest Control: May attract spider mites and thrips in dry environments. Treat with neem oil if necessary.
